I think I found the problem.

If you click Save under the generated image, it saves it as a JPG although it really is a PNG file. I loaded the file in Notepad++ and checked the header (beginning of the file).

I generated a new face and changed the extension of the generated file to .PNG. It now worked without issue.

GamesUKStudios (4/15/2021)
same issue 


If the crashing issue is only with Headshot, then please try uninstalling the Headshot Plug-in and reinstall with Character Creator closed down. It is very important not to install plug-ins while the software is running.

If the problem persists after a re-install of the plug-in, try loading different images of different resolutions and formats to try and find the cause. For example, if you are using a 4K head image and it crashes, try a low resolution version and see if that also causes a crash. If you are using png images, try jpg and see if that makes a difference.

Finally do try updating your graphics drivers to see if that helps. If the problem only started after a recent driver update, please try rolling back to the previous drivers and see if that helps.
